Noted Black Economist Walter Williams on the South's Right to Secede

 When Walter Williams, the noted chair of the George Mason University's Department of Economics, passed away in December, 2020 the nation lost a keen mind and one of its most celebrated intellectuals. Professor Williams was an outspoken critic of political correctness and argued throughout his lengthy career that adoption of its precepts went against common sense. A conservative who published many books on economics, he was often interviewed by journalists for his 'take' on current events. His comments during one such interview on whether the South had the right to secede from the Union illustrate why he was so often in the news.
